Duties and Responsibilities of this Level Executive Leadership Support
  • Provide direction and prioritization standards for the screening and management of the executive's correspondence, email, calendar, meeting requests, and other communications using expert judgment and knowledge of organizational priorities.
  • Anticipate executive needs and proactively coordinate resources, information, and stakeholders to support timely decision‑making and issue resolution.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for nursing leadership, health system executives, academic partners, physicians, administrators, and external organizations.
  • Coordinate and manage complex calendars, executive meetings, leadership retreats, board presentations, and special events.
  • Draft, edit, and prepare executive communications, correspondence, reports, agendas, meeting summaries, presentations, and briefing materials.
  • Handle highly sensitive and confidential information related to strategic planning, personnel matters, financial operations, and organizational initiatives.
Project Management and Strategic Initiative Support
  • Provide project coordination and management support for Nursing and Patient Care Services strategic priorities, operational initiatives, and executive‑sponsored projects.
  • Develop and maintain project plans, timelines, milestones, action‑item trackers, and status reports to ensure timely execution of initiatives.
  • Coordinate cross‑functional teams and stakeholders to support project implementation, communications, and follow‑up activities.
  • Monitor project progress, identify risks, barriers, or dependencies, and elevate issues as appropriate.
  • Facilitate meetings related to strategic initiatives, including agenda development, documentation of decisions, tracking deliverables, and monitoring accountability for completion.
  • Prepare executive dashboards, scorecards, and reports summarizing project status, outcomes, and organizational performance metrics.
  • Support change management efforts by coordinating communications, stakeholder engagement activities, and implementation plans.
  • Assist with process improvement initiatives by gathering data, conducting research, analyzing workflows, and recommending operational efficiencies.
Operational and Financial Management
  • Prepare operational, strategic, and financial reports reflecting organizational performance, trends, risks, and recommendations.
  • Assist in budget development, monitoring, forecasting, and reconciliation activities for Nursing and Patient Care Services.
  • Analyze trends and data to support executive decision‑making and organizational planning.
Communication and Relationship Management
  • Maintain effective working relationships with leaders throughout Duke University Health System, Duke University School of Nursing, affiliated organizations, and external partners.
  • Receive and initiate regular communications on behalf of executive leadership with healthcare executives, professional organizations, academic institutions, government agencies, community partners, and external stakeholders.
  • Represent the department on committees, work groups, and project teams as designated.
  • Interpret departmental policies and procedures and communicate operational guidance consistent with organizational practices and executive direction.
Leadership and Administrative Oversight
  • Plan, organize, and coordinate administrative functions supporting the Office of the Chief Nurse Executive and Nursing and Patient Care Services leadership.
  • May provide oversight, workflow coordination, onboarding support, training, or functional supervision of administrative support personnel.
  • May provide support recruitment activities, performance management documentation, departmental onboarding, and workforce planning initiatives as assigned.
  • May monitor attendance records, timekeeping processes, and administrative documentation as appropriate.
